I have a .750" 16" hanson and love it. Super balanced gun and does 1 moa at 100yds and have shot it out 400yds no problem with 1-4x viper pst. Im about to start my sbr project and was debating between the .625 and .750. The weight savings dont seem like much(3-4oz depending on length), and the .750 is a hair cheaper. But on the other hand is it a waste of weight? Will the .625 do everything the .750 will amd still be lighter? I will be adding saker 7.62 in the future. Any body have any insight? I also have a 14.5" elw bcm upper that has a .625 gas block and a similar profile and have never had any trouble, shoots great and havent noticed any poi difference after long strings of fire but i gavent heard if adding a suppressor has been ok'd by bcm or not?

My guess is there is a difference in profile. I don't think there would be a 3 ounce difference between a .625" and a .750" gas journal. If you take a close look at the the Hanson 10.3" barrels, the .750" barrel has a straight profile from chamber to gas block. The .625" barrel is tapered
